WebAug 11, 2024 · Heat Transfer Vinyl or HTV is a vinyl used to decorate apparel, bags, and other soft goods. Unlike adhesive vinyl or sign vinyl, HTV is printed onto an item using heat and pressure. How you apply each heat transfer vinyl depends on the fabric and the application guidelines. WebApr 6, 2024 · The Puff HTV is white on one side and the color that you are using on the other. The white side is actually shiny and the color side is more matte. However, the color side … WebSep 2, 2024 · Press glitter heat transfer vinyl at 305-310º for 10 seconds. If you are layering with our glitter, press all your layers for just a couple seconds using the tack down method, before doing a final press at the end. Glitter HTV is a cold or warm peel. If you’re working with a lot of layers, we always recommend letting it cool before removing ...

WebJan 20, 2024 · The safest method is to look for the shiny side because that is the side that has the liner. Place the shiny side down on your mat.
